How Can Experts Diagnose Washer Problems More Accurately?
A washer may show one symptom while the actual problem exists somewhere else. For example, a machine that does not spin could have a damaged belt, faulty lid switch, motor problem, control issue, or drainage problem.
A DIY approach often focuses on the most obvious symptom. Homeowners may replace one component only to discover that the washer still does not work.
Professional technicians follow a systematic diagnostic process. They inspect the appliance, test relevant components, check error codes when available, and identify the underlying cause.
Accurate diagnosis saves time and prevents unnecessary part replacement. It also helps ensure that the repair addresses the real problem rather than temporarily masking the symptom.
Why Can DIY Washer Repairs Become More Expensive?
DIY repairs may appear cheaper because you avoid an initial service charge. However, the total cost can increase when you purchase incorrect parts, use unsuitable tools, or accidentally damage another component.
For example, replacing a washer pump without confirming that the pump caused the problem can waste money. If the actual issue involves the control board or wiring, the washer will remain faulty.
Professional technicians can identify the correct replacement part before installing it. They can also evaluate whether the appliance needs a simple repair or a more extensive service.
This approach helps control repair costs and reduces the chance of paying twice for the same problem.

What Washer Problems Should Professionals Handle?
Some washer problems require professional attention rather than experimentation. These include:
- Water leaking from the appliance
- Electrical sparks or burning smells
- Failure to start
- Repeated circuit breaker trips
- Severe vibration or unusual movement
- Loud grinding or banging noises
- Failure to drain
- Failure to spin
- Broken belts or damaged internal components
- Faulty electronic controls
- Persistent error codes
- Problems involving water inlet valves or pumps
A minor issue such as an incorrectly positioned drain hose may be easy to correct. However, complex problems deserve professional diagnosis.

Why Should You Avoid Unnecessary DIY Experiments?
Online repair videos can provide useful information, but every washer has different designs and components. A solution that works for one model may not work for another.
Incorrect repairs can damage wiring, seals, pumps, motors, or control boards. They can also create safety concerns that did not exist before the repair attempt.
DIY troubleshooting is reasonable for simple tasks covered by the manufacturer’s instructions, such as checking a power connection, inspecting an accessible drain hose, or confirming that a door or lid is properly closed. For internal repairs, professional assistance remains the safer option.
